Patta and Crocs have shown a joint version of the Classic Clog, and this is no simple colour change. The Amsterdam label has swapped the outsole for a Vibram rubber construction, which moves the shoe into an entirely different category.
The first images came from Guillaume Schmidt, Patta co-founder, on Instagram
The key change is a Vibram outsole in place of the usual foam
The colourway stays in muted camouflage, with black detailing and a black strap
Jibbitz charms carry the slogan "TEAR DOWN THE WALL" on a brick-wall element
No style code and no release date have been given
Worth catching straight away, because the name lists two brands but three did the work.
Vibram is an equal participant here, not a parts supplier. The company makes outsoles for hiking and work boots, and its name on the underside usually signals a specific promise of grip and durability.
Putting that construction under a Classic Clog is a move nobody saw coming. A light foam shoe gains an aggressive trail-grade tread, turning a house clog into functional footwear for the city and beyond.
The teaser images suggest a muted camouflage print throughout, with black trim and a black heel strap.
Patta has also swapped the markings. The Crocs logo on the pivot rivets and the adjustable strap has been replaced with Patta's own branding, a clear signal of who is leading here.
The strongest element, though, is the Jibbitz. Among them sits a sculptural piece shaped like a brick wall, carrying the word "Patta" alongside the line "TEAR DOWN THE WALL".
That is unusual for Crocs, where Jibbitz normally decorate rather than say something.
No style code has been given. The same goes for the release date, which Patta has marked as still to be confirmed.
Pricing is also unknown, as is whether the collaboration runs to more than one colourway. The announcement came as a social media post rather than an official release, so a good deal could still change.

The most interesting thing here is not the look but the change of function. A Classic Clog on a Vibram outsole is no longer a house shoe but functional footwear, which on this silhouette is an unexpected step.
Everything needed to plan a purchase is still missing, though: date, price and style code. The first images came via Guillaume Schmidt's Instagram post.
